American writer and professor of literature at the General Theological Seminary of the Protestant Episcopal Church, in New York City, Clement C. Moore is best remembered today for his timeless poem "'Twas the Night Before Christmas". Born in New York City in 1779, Moore would achieve considerable wealth by developing his large inherited estate into what is known today as the residential neighborhood of Chelsea in New York City. "Once upon a time, children imagined St. Nicholas as a stern, skinny bishop who was as likely to dole out discipline as Christmas presents. But thanks to the poem "Account of a Visit from St. Nicholas"--written by Clement C. Moore in 1822 and published the next year in the Troy Sentinel--a plumper, merrier St. Nick was born, transformed into the sleigh-riding, chimney-diving jolly old elf we now call Santa Claus.
